Thanks man, I only wish I had white though, would look so much cleaner. As far as mounting the lip I did exactly what you said, I trimmed up the two middle pieces and grinded the notches down on all the mounting brackets. I then went to Lowes hardware store and picked up 10 bolts, 10 nuts, and 20 washers...all stainless steel. And I don't know how you guys wanna do it but I don't remember exactly what size I got off the top of my head but I got a fairly large size to make sure that this lip wasn't going anywhere. I then got some chalk, marked the middle of my bumper and marked the middle of the lip, then I lined the two up and held it in place. At the points where I was planning to place the 10 bolts, I got 10 wood screws and with an electric screw driver drilled through both the lip and the bumper. When I was done the lip was secured to the bumper and made sure it looked exactly how I wanted. I then took the lip off and got a drill bit a little larger than the size of the bolts I had bought. Away from the car I drilled the holes for the bolts where the wood screws had been and did the same for the bumper. As far as the middle piece went I just drilled through the middle of V shaped indentions in the middle so it didn't dip down in the middle and held secure in the middle. I then placed the bolts on and that was it, sorry that was so long, but here is a pic showing which of the mounting notches I used.
